Katie Ferriello

Katie Ferriello is the newest literary agent to join the Mansion Street Literary Management team. Her focus is on romance and fantasy, as well as children’s fiction. She particularly loves fantastical worldbuilding, deeply emotive characters, and strong voices.
Katie earned her BA in English from Manhattan University and a M.Ed. from Fordham University. Her love of reading led to teaching middle school English for nearly sixteen years. Later, she became a real estate agent, which she still does part-time. She combined her love of books and business, interning at two different agencies prior to becoming a literary agent. Grateful for her English degree, business experience, and contract/negotiation knowledge, she is ecstatic to apply those experiences to her true calling. Though born in New York, she currently lives in Utah. In her spare time, you can find her camping, mountain biking, skiing, traveling, reading and writing.

Mansion Street Literary Management got its start in a cute c1839 Greek Revival house on – wait for it – Mansion Street.
Mansion Street is a boutique literary agency based in New York that seeks exciting new authors and properties to represent, founded by Jean Sagendorph, a twenty-year veteran of the entertainment industry, whose award-winning work includes many New York Times bestsellers for prominent clients like Peanuts, Food Network, and Fancy Nancy, to name a few.
